What affects donation value
The value of your Maserati donation is influenced by several factors, including its model, condition, and service history. Models such as the Ghibli and Quattroporte tend to depreciate steeply, often losing 65-75% of their value within the first three years. Yet, well-maintained examples can retain significant appraisal value, especially with the right documentation. Engines derived from Ferrari, such as the V8 and V6, add to the allure and value of these vehicles. Furthermore, due to the sparse service network and costly maintenance, donating rather than repairing older models becomes an attractive option for many owners.
